在代码中加入
webview.getSettings().setJavaScriptEnabled(true);//支持js
//webview.getSettings().setPluginsEnabled(true);//设置webview支持插件,已废弃
webview.settings.setPluginState(PluginState.ON); //设置webview支持...
分类:
移动开发 时间:
2015-02-26 16:41:34
阅读次数:
1402
最近用到WebView 在应用内部加载URL 展示web页面 ,顺便贴出一个简单的示例。
对于一般应用,仅用来展示web页面的话,不需要复杂的处理逻辑,但新手在做的过程或许会遇到这样的问题:(大牛可忽略了)
1、调用webView.loadUrl() 方法,依然会调用系统浏览器;
2、按返回键 直接退出界面,而不是返回打开web网页的上一级。
其实,如果只简单展示网页的话,只需一下
1、...
分类:
移动开发 时间:
2015-02-09 18:28:06
阅读次数:
172
QWebView 显示本地HTML文件的时候,如果直接使用webView->load(QUrl(QString("file:///c:\\a.html")); 可能会导致a.html中有些使用相对路径的图片、js文件不能正常加载。使用如下代码即可webView->load(QUrl::fromLo....
分类:
Web程序 时间:
2015-02-06 14:31:00
阅读次数:
474
WebView是安卓中用来显示html文本内容的的控件,对html5也有很好的支持,ios的控件UIWebView差不多。网上对WebView的解释很多,但都是零星的介绍,导致到现在为止webview给我的印象都是,貌似很强大,其实很鸡肋,于是决定总结一下webview的开发经验。
使用WebView并不需要开通网络权限
网上有文章说webview需要开通internet权限,否则会出...
分类:
移动开发 时间:
2015-02-03 11:12:04
阅读次数:
298
在使用WebView加载网页的时候,有一些固定的资源文件如js的jquery包,css,图片等资源会比较大,如果直接从网络加载会导致页面加载的比较慢,而且会消耗比较多的流量。所以这些文件应该放在assets里面同app打包。
要解决这个问题需要用到API 11(HONEYCOMB)提供的shouldInterceptRequest(WebView view, String url) 函数来加载本...
分类:
移动开发 时间:
2015-01-27 18:30:14
阅读次数:
476
Android 提供了webview对象来实现网页浏览。1、要想使用webview,首先应给permission :INTERNET。2、webview加载html文档3、webview中使用javascript调用android对象:webSettings.setJavaScriptEnabled...
分类:
移动开发 时间:
2015-01-27 00:10:27
阅读次数:
206
本篇博文参考自:http://droidyue.com/blog/2014/09/20/interaction-between-java-and-javascript-in-android/我们在使用webview时可以让java代码和网页中的js代码进行交互,本文就简单说明下二者是如何交互的。一、...
分类:
编程语言 时间:
2015-01-23 18:16:14
阅读次数:
231
WebView是Android中一个非常实用的组件,它和Safai、Chrome一样都是基于Webkit网页渲染引擎,可以通过加载HTML数据的方式便捷地展现软件的界面。使用WebView开发软件有一下几个优点:
1.可以打开远程URL页面,也可以加载本地HTML数据;
2.可以无缝的在java和javascript之间进行交互操作;
3.高度的定制性,可根据开发者的需要进行多样...
分类:
Web程序 时间:
2015-01-21 11:34:11
阅读次数:
231
网站中有一个编辑框,要求输入上传的文件路径,如果需要自动填充,
不能 使用:
webView.loadUrl("javascript:setPhoto('"+ Uri.fromFile(new File(com.yiheng.xmb.Constant.PHOTOIMAGECROP)) + "')");
和
javascript:setPhoto('/mnt/sdcard/fffff...
分类:
移动开发 时间:
2015-01-20 15:41:00
阅读次数:
163